Summer Internship at the Smithsonian museums

The Smithsonian's Museum Conservation Institute (MCI) is offering short-term opportunities for undergraduates to work on research projects with staff members of its technical studies and research groups. Internships are intended mainly for summer 2020, but consideration will be given to projects at other times of the year. Acceptable majors include, but are not limited to: museum studies, conservation studies, art history, anthropology, archeology, paleontology, chemistry, biochemistry, biology, ecology, earth sciences, chemical engineering and materials science engineering. Basic courses in chemistry and math are preferred; lab experience not required. A stipend will be offered for a period of 10 weeks.

Applicants should contact potential advisors in advance of application and should specify preferred advisors in their application. Applications must be made online at solaa.si.edu - apply for the Museum Conservation Institute Analytical Studies Intern Program. Those interested in working under the supervision of conservators at MCI may apply seperately through SOLAA for a different MCI internship: Museum Conservation Internship Program. Application deadline is February 10, 2020. Selected candidates will be interviewed by telephone, although MCI visits are welcome.
